Fast Yearling Quintet Nips Holy Cross Five 56-44, in Garden Tilt

NO WRITER ATTRIBUTED

Speed highlighted the freshman quintet's drubbing of a powerful Holy Cross five, 56 to 44, yesterday in the Boston Garden.

Racing to a ten point lead with set shots early in the first half, the Yardlings never lost the lead again in spite of the Cross' aggressive defense under the basket.
